Why Best 265 70 R17 All Terrain Tires Is Necessary

I’ve found that choosing the best 265 70 R17 all terrain tires is necessary because they give me the right balance of comfort, grip, and durability. When I drive on highways, city roads, gravel, mud, or rough trails, I want tires that can handle all of it without making the ride feel unstable or noisy. Good all terrain tires help me feel more confident behind the wheel, especially when road conditions change unexpectedly.

My experience has shown me that these tires are also important for safety. Better traction means better control in rain, light snow, dirt, and uneven surfaces. I don’t want to worry about slipping or losing grip when I’m driving through tough conditions. With the right tires, I know my vehicle can respond better and stop more effectively when it matters most.

I also see them as a smart long-term investment. The best 265 70 R17 all terrain tires usually last longer and perform more consistently, which saves me money and stress over time. Instead of replacing tires too often or dealing with poor performance, I can enjoy a smoother, more reliable driving experience wherever I go.
